London's Majesty: No exploration of Britain is complete without experiencing the vibrant heart of London. The city effortlessly blends its rich past with a dynamic present. Iconic landmarks like Buckingham Palace, the official residence of the monarch, offer a glimpse into royal life. Witnessing the Changing of the Guard ceremony is a truly memorable spectacle. A short stroll away lies Westminster Abbey, a breathtaking Gothic masterpiece where coronations and royal weddings have taken place for centuries. Its intricate architecture and historical significance make it a must-see destination.
The Tower of London, a historic castle with a captivating and often brutal history, stands as a testament to centuries of power and intrigue. Explore its ramparts, marvel at the Crown Jewels, and delve into the stories of its infamous prisoners. Nearby, the London Eye provides breathtaking panoramic views of the city, offering a unique perspective on its sprawling landscape. For a touch of modern London, visit the Shard, Western Europe's tallest building, for stunning views that stretch as far as the eye can see.
Beyond London: A Journey Through History and Nature: While London captivates with its urban charm, Britain's beauty extends far beyond its capital city. Stonehenge, a prehistoric monument shrouded in mystery, stands as a testament to humanity's enduring fascination with the cosmos. Its enigmatic standing stones continue to inspire awe and wonder. Journey further west to explore the dramatic landscapes of Cornwall, where the rugged coastline meets the wild Atlantic Ocean. Tintagel Castle, perched dramatically on a rocky headland, is said to be the birthplace of King Arthur, adding to its legendary allure.
Scotland's breathtaking scenery offers a stark contrast to the bustling streets of London. Edinburgh Castle, perched high on an extinct volcano, dominates the city skyline. Its imposing presence is matched only by its rich history and stunning views. Explore the charming streets of Edinburgh's Old Town, a UNESCO World Heritage site, and delve into the city's literary heritage at the Scottish National Gallery. The dramatic beauty of the Scottish Highlands, with its lochs, mountains and glens, offers endless opportunities for hiking, wildlife spotting and simply soaking in the natural splendor.
In Wales, the majestic Caernarfon Castle, a formidable medieval fortress, stands as a symbol of Welsh history. Its imposing walls and towers are a testament to the architectural prowess of the era. Explore the Snowdonia National Park, a region of outstanding natural beauty, with its towering peaks, cascading waterfalls and charming villages. The park is a paradise for hikers and nature enthusiasts.
Experiencing British Culture: Beyond the iconic landmarks, exploring British culture is essential to truly understanding the nation. From the bustling markets of Borough Market in London to the traditional pubs scattered throughout the country, there are countless opportunities to immerse yourself in the local way of life. Attending a performance at the Shakespeare's Globe in London offers a unique cultural experience, transporting you back to the Elizabethan era. Explore the vibrant arts scene in cities like Bristol, known for its street art and thriving creative communities.
Planning Your Trip: The best time to visit Britain depends on your preferences. Summer offers pleasant weather and long daylight hours, perfect for exploring outdoor attractions. Autumn brings stunning foliage, while spring offers a milder climate and blooming flowers. Winter can be colder, but offers a unique charm, particularly in the festive season. Remember to check visa requirements and plan your transportation in advance, whether you choose to travel by train, bus or car. Consider purchasing a BritRail pass for cost-effective train travel if you plan to explore extensively.
Accommodation: Britain offers a wide range of accommodation options, from budget-friendly hostels to luxurious hotels. Consider staying in charming bed and breakfasts for a more intimate experience or opt for self-catering apartments for greater flexibility. Booking in advance, especially during peak season, is highly recommended to secure your preferred accommodation.
